Default RE: Nosler Partitions or Accubonds?

After seeing the performance of the barnes tsx on game as well as the accuracy,I will now be using them as my elk and moose bullet.They are as accurate as ballistic tips in my rifles,and retain much more weight than partitions.Most people are also able to obtain more velocity with less powder than most other bullets.
